Cross-species computer applications have a history of blended science and humor, despite the real potential for improving the canine-human bond. New activities available to humans in the electronic age can be used to improve this bond. By using a serious games approach, this project motivates the human to spend time with their canine in healthy and informative ways. An iterative design process, with a canine behavior expert, has produced a prototype focused on calm, healthy and enjoyable games for both canine and human. Formative results and guidelines are reported, as are current and future directions.
